SIP – Sistema Integrado de Processos
Menu: TCCs de Sistemas de Informação

Título: PROJETO ARQUITETURAL E DESENVOLVIMENTO DE UMA APLICAÇÃO PARA INTEGRAÇÃO DA PLATAFORMA EQUALS COM ADQUIRENTES

Título alternativo: Architectural Design and Development of an application to integrate the Equals platform with Acquirers

Autoria de: Arlen Mateus Mendes Silva Pinto

Orientação de: Mauricio Ronny de Almeida Souza

Presidente da banca: Mauricio Ronny de Almeida Souza

Primeiro membro da banca: Renata Teles Moreira

Segundo membro da banca: Guilherme Camilo Rezende

Palavras-chaves: Arquitetura de Software, Microsserviços, Aplicações Web, Integração de Aplicações, Backend

Data da defesa: 30/04/2021

Semestre letivo da defesa: 2020-2

Data da versão final: 15/06/2021

Data da publicação: 15/06/2021

Referência: Pinto, A. M. M. S. PROJETO ARQUITETURAL E DESENVOLVIMENTO DE UMA APLICAÇÃO PARA INTEGRAÇÃO DA PLATAFORMA EQUALS COM ADQUIRENTES. 2021. 33 p. Trabalho de Conclusão de Curso (Graduação em Sistemas de Informação Bacharelado)-Universidade Federal de Lavras, Lavras, 2021.

Resumo: Este relatório técnico tem como objetivo descrever a concepção, coleta de requisitos, desenvolvimento e implementação da arquitetura de um sistema, tendo como principal função integrar o Equals (gestão financeira inteligente) com os sistemas de meios de pagamentos. O sistema, denominado textitE-downloader, foi projetado e arquitetado em uma arquitetura de microsserviços, utilizando da linguagem Javascript para implementação dos serviços e tendo dois padrões arquiteturais de estrutura da aplicação mais dominantes, que serão descritos ao longo da explanação da solução. Cada microsserviço tem a finalidade de se comunicar com uma adquirente, podendo até multiplicar um microserviço para realizar a integração de forma paralela, dependendo do volume de dados. A implementação deste sistema traz maior segurança, controle e confiabilidade para a Equals (empresa que leva o mesmo nome da plataforma e responsável pela mesma) em relação a estas integrações.

Abstract: Software Architecture. Microservices. Web Applications. Application Integration abstractThis technical report aims to describe the design, requirements collection, development and implementation of a system architecture, with the main function of integrating Equals (intelligent financial management) with payment methods systems. The system, called E-downloader, was designed and architected in a multi-service architecture, using the Javascript language for the implementation of services and having two most dominant architectural patterns of application structure, which will be described throughout the explanation of the solution. Each microservice has the purpose of communicating with an acquirer, and can even multiply a microservice to perform the integration in parallel, depending on the volume of data. The implementation of this system brings greater security, control and reliability to Equals (a company that bears the same name as the platform and responsible for it) in relation to these integrations.

URI: sip.prg.ufla.br/publico/trabalhos_conclusao_curso/acessar_tcc_por_curso/
sistemas_de_informacao/20202201520121

URI alternaviva: repositorio.ufla.br/handle/1/47493

Curso: G014 - SISTEMAS DE INFORMAÇÃO (BACHARELADO)

Nome da editora: Universidade Federal de Lavras

Sigla da editora: UFLA

País da editora: Brasil

Gênero textual: Trabalho de Conclusão de Curso

Nome da língua do conteúdo: Português

Código da língua do conteúdo: por

Licença de acesso: Acesso aberto

Nome da licença: Licença do Repositório Institucional da Universidade Federal de Lavras

URI da licença: repositorio.ufla.br

Termos da licença: Acesso aos termos da licença em repositorio.ufla.br

Detentores dos direitos autorais: Arlen Mateus Mendes Silva Pinto e Universidade Federal de Lavras

Baixar arquivo